What is GenAI?

Generative AI, or GenAI, creates images, text, videos, and other media based on user prompts. It uses AI models trained on extensive datasets and continues to evolve as it trains on more diverse data. Its uses include improving content, adding subtitles or dubbing, and creating briefs or resumes.

Like any advancing technology, there are concerns about ethical use, misuse, and quality control. GenAI is gaining popularity in various industries, offering automation across different workflows. However, there are also potential risks, such as generating misleading or fake information. These factors require careful consideration in the widespread adoption of generative AI.

Pictures: AI Made Art

AI is used to create art. Generators like ChatGPT and DALL-E2 respond to user prompts and produce images, text, and other media.

Different types of AI for generating art include large language models (LLMs), generative adversarial networks (GANs), and variational autoencoders (VAEs).

Multimodal platforms like ChatGPT and DALL-E are also used.

Examples of artwork created by AI include stories, outlines, images, videos, and various other types of media.

Sounds: AI in Music and Audio

AI is used in music and audio production for different tasks. It can compose music, generate new sounds, remix and rework existing works, and produce audio for podcasts, films, and video games.

Examples of AI technology in this field include JukeBox, Amper Music, and Aiva. They demonstrate how AI can create music and audio content.

AI has a significant impact on the creative process and the industry as a whole. It enables creators to experiment with new sounds, styles, and compositions. Additionally, it opens doors for independent musicians and producers, making music creation more accessible to a wider audience.

AI in Money Matters

Generative AI automates processes in finance. It analyzes data, detects fraud, and makes market predictions. This improves financial decision making. However, there are risks such as unauthorized data breaches, wrong predictions, and unethical decisions.

Regulations and laws enforce safe and ethical use of AI in finance. They require transparency, data protection, and rigorous testing. This ensures responsible use of AI and secure management of user data.

AI and Crime: What’s the Risk?

AI-generated content poses risks, such as deepfakes, fake news, and cybercrime. For instance, deepfake videos made with generative AI can lead to identity theft or the spread of misinformation. AI can also automate hacking attacks, produce fraudulent documents, and amplify disinformation campaigns to commit criminal activities.

It’s crucial to have laws and regulations addressing AI and crime. This technology has the potential to facilitate and conceal criminal activities, so establishing guidelines and boundaries is vital for mitigating these risks.
